The Vienna Boys's Choir returns to Zagreb under the direction of Oliver Stech, with the concert "Forever Strauss!" which they will perform as part of the longest-running cycle of the Concert Hall, Saturday at Lisinski, which has been part of the programme since 1981.
The performance will include compositions and excerpts from the works of "The Waltz King", as well as Schumann, Mendelssohn, Schubert, Brahms, Josef Strauss and others, the Concert Hall Lisinski has announced.
At the Concert Hall Lisinski, the Vienna Boys' Choir will also perform popular folk songs, including the Croatian "O More Duboko" (Oh, Deep Sea), arranged by Gerald Wirth, and the Korean song "Arirang". The programme will also include songs from the famous films "Mary Poppins", "Barbie" and "The Little Mermaid", as well as the famous "The Blue Danube" by Johann Strauss Jr.
